According to the report, in Government Girls Degree College Dadu, hundreds of admission and enrollment forms of students have gone missing. It has also been revealed that millions of rupees were collected from students under challan (fee slips), but the money was embezzled, putting the future of the students at stake.
The female students staged a protest inside the college, stating that huge amounts were taken from them in the name of challan fees, which have now been misappropriated. Furthermore, their original documents have also gone missing.
The students complained that their education is being destroyed and no authority is willing to take notice of the matter. They warned that if justice is not provided, they will be forced to abandon their education halfway.
The protesting students have appealed to Sindh Chief Minister Syed Murad Ali Shah, Sindh Education Minister Sardar Shah, Sindh High Court, the Session Judge of Dadu, and the district administration to take immediate notice of the issue and ensure justice.
Otherwise, they announced, they will go on a hunger strike till death in front of Dadu Press Club.
